Variations:

Whipped Topping: For a lighter finish, you can top the banana pudding with whipped cream or a dollop of whipped topping just before serving.

Nutty Twist: Add chopped nuts like walnuts or pecans between the layers for extra crunch.

Chocolate Lovers: Incorporate mini chocolate chips or a drizzle of chocolate syrup in between the layers for a chocolaty variation.

FAQ:

Can I use regular vanilla pudding instead of French Vanilla? Yes, regular vanilla pudding works perfectly, but French Vanilla adds a deeper, richer flavor.

Can I make this banana pudding in advance? Absolutely! In fact, it tastes even better when allowed to sit in the fridge for a few hours or overnight to allow the flavors to blend.

Can I use a different type of cookie? While Chessmen cookies are traditional for this recipe, you can substitute them with any other butter cookie or even Nilla wafers if you prefer.
